  • Hiking an iconic mountain

    25 November 2023, Afrika Selatan ⋅ ☀️ 23 °C

    4:30 am alarm clock - that is the small price to pay if you want to hike Table Mountain. We negotiated with our guide a pick up at the campsite as driving with Jay Jay and parking it was a challenge.
    By 6:13, after crossing the city where traffic was building up, we were ready to start the hike. There are hundreds of way to go up the mountain but we let our tour guide choose: she advised to go for India Venster way as the views are spectacular and it is less crowded than the other trails. We hesitated a bit- the hike is classified as difficult as there are a few scrambling passage and metallic ladder and chain to grasp. So you need a head for heights!
    The hike was actually easier than thought and scrambling up the rocks was great fun. Along the way, Yvette our guide, gave us plenty of information about the plants - we even saw a mountain goat. We did 700 m of elevation and reached the top at 10:00. plenty of people already were there thanks to the Swiss- made gondola.
    After the hike, Yvette dropped us in the waterfront and we had our first view of the city center. We had lunch, walked around a bit but then decided to head back to the camping to relax after such a wonderful hike.

  • Change of Lifestyle

    26 November 2023, Afrika Selatan ⋅ ☀️ 20 °C

    Our last night in our Campervan was under a clear night with plenty of stars and a very bright (almost full) moon. After breakfast we started to clean it roughly and finalized our packing. We drove close to Cape Town Airport where the depot of Maui is located. We returned it after 1420km with only a little bumper damage and Keenan from Maui brought us to our final location, The Bay Hotel at Camps Bay. What a change from our simple campervan life into the posh world of a 5-star hotel😮 we were not really ready for it but the amazing setting just below Tablemountains, the Ocean view and hot and sunny weather convinced us sooner than later. As it was Sunday, Camps Bay was the very very busy as it is known as one of the best beach around Cape Town. A lot of locals come here to enjoy some beachtime. The Ocean was once more very agitated and only a small stretch was open for some dips into the strong waves. Otherwise everyone was around or in the Tidal Pool. The water in there was slightly warmer, but still fresh. The Ocean is around 10 degrees by the way. Ice cold…
    We waited for the amazing sunset before we went out for a delicious seafood dinner 😋

  • Shopping time

    28 November 2023, Afrika Selatan ⋅ ☀️ 21 °C

    Today was declared the shopping day on the V&A waterfront. But first, we wanted to go to Robben Island. Unfortunately, when we got to the waterfront and ferry terminal, we were told that the tours were booked until Friday! Very disappointing. Claudine, 20 years ago, had wanted to go there when in Capetown but lack of money prevented her from doing it. This tome, it was time that stood in our way.
    Instead, we went through the small museum at the harbour.
    Then we started our shopping tour, the country is very cheap for Swiss tourists and branded clothes are a bargain. We did not buy much though for fear of not fitting it in our luggage.
    We visited the silo, an old grain silo which was transformed into an art museum and a hotel at the top. It is very cool what has been done.
    We went back to the hotel to change before dinner. We had booked a popular South African speciality restaurant on the waterfront. The food was very good and so was the entertainment.
